- The distance between Studsgård, Denmark and Auburn, Ne, Usa is approximately 7,222 km or 4,488 mi.
- To reach Studsgård in this distance one would set out from Auburn, Ne bearing 36.5°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Studsgård bearing 125.2° or SE .
- Studsgård has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Auburn, Ne has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 3.7 °C (6.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.1 °C (23.6°F) less in Studsgård.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 23 mm (0.9 in) less which is equivalent to 23 l/m² (0.56 US gal/ft²) or 230,000 l/ha (24,589 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16° lower in Studsgård than in Auburn, Ne.
